A bank customer has reached the limit of his free monthly transactions and will now be charged $0.50 for each additional transaction. If he buys groceries for $138.88, gas for $52.69, and two movie tickets for $22.00 on his bank card, what will the total deducted from his account be?

$213.62

$215.07

$226.18

$219.63

The customer has made 3 additional transactions (groceries, gas, and movie tickets), so he will be charged 3 * $0.50 = $<<3*0.50=1.50>>1.50 in additional fees.

The total deducted from his account will be the sum of the three transactions and the additional fees: $138.88 + $52.69 + $22.00 + $1.50 = $<<138.88+52.69+22+1.50=215.07>>215.07.
Therefore, the answer is $215.07.
